import { parseArgs } from "../schema/parse-args.js";
import { getQuery } from "../schema/parse-query.js";
import { replaceFragmentsInSelections } from "../utils/replace-fragments.js";
import { getAggregateQuery } from "../utils/aggregate-query.js";
import { parseFilterFunctionPath } from "@directus/utils";
import { omit } from "lodash-es";
//#region src/services/graphql/resolvers/query.ts
/**
* Generic resolver that's used for every "regular" items/system query. Converts the incoming GraphQL AST / fragments into
* Directus' query structure which is then executed by the services.
*/
async function resolveQuery(gql, info) {
let collection = info.fieldName;
if (gql.scope === "system") collection = `directus_${collection}`;
const selections = replaceFragmentsInSelections(info.fieldNodes[0]?.selectionSet?.selections, info.fragments);
if (!selections) return null;
const args = parseArgs(info.fieldNodes[0].arguments || [], info.variableValues);
let query;
if (collection.endsWith("_aggregated") && collection in gql.schema.collections === false) {
collection = collection.slice(0, -11);
query = await getAggregateQuery(args, selections, gql.schema, gql.accountability, collection);
} else {
if (collection.endsWith("_by_id") && collection in gql.schema.collections === false) collection = collection.slice(0, -6);
query = await getQuery(args, gql.schema, selections, info.variableValues, gql.accountability, collection);
if (collection.endsWith("_by_version") && collection in gql.schema.collections === false) {
collection = collection.slice(0, -11);
query.versionRaw = true;
}
}
if (query.fields?.length) for (let fieldIndex = 0; fieldIndex < query.fields.length; fieldIndex++) query.fields[fieldIndex] = parseFilterFunctionPath(query.fields[fieldIndex]);
const result = await gql.read(collection, query, args["id"]);
if (args["id"]) return result;
/**
* Since grouped fields are returned at the top level, we duplicate those fields
* into the expected `group` property on the payload, excluding any non-group
* fields (i.e. aggregate keys).
*
* The payload can only contain grouped fields and aggregate keys, as the
* aggregate selection is restricted to those fields. Therefore, the original
* grouped fields can safely remain at the top level.
*
* We cannot iterate over `query.group`, because grouped fields that use
* functions are normalized (e.g. function(field) → function_field), which would
* result in them being skipped.
*
* Before:
* { year_date: 2023, count: { id: 42 } }
*
* After:
* { year_date: 2023, count: { id: 42 }, group: { year_date: 2023 } }
*/
if (query.group) {
const aggregateKeys = Object.keys(query.aggregate ?? {});
result["map"]((payload) => {
payload["group"] = omit(payload, aggregateKeys);
});
}
return result;
}
//#endregion
export { resolveQuery };
